ATA Express


Description:

ATA Express is an SDIO to IDE (PATA) emulator. Currently, it is STRICTLY a hard disk emulator, but it can and will be expanded to CD-ROM/DVD emulation eventually.

Features:

  • Up to 2TB microSD
  • LBA28 support
  • LBA48 support
  • CHS mode
  • UDMA6 capable
  • Master/Slave select for IDE interface

What’s so special about this product compared to current solutions on the market? Nearly every all SD to IDE adapters on the market use the FC1307A chipset. It comes with a buggy firmware, limited to LBA28 (128GB max) compatibility. This doesn't and is upgradable.

Some use cases include:
  • Finally max out a PS2 70K. Most mods use the SD to IDE adapters with the 128GB limit
  • Portable OG Xbox
  • Retain the disc drive in Dreamcast
  • Retro PC’s, with CF becoming a rare storage solution, this is another solid state option
  • PSX DESR All models should now be supported from May-2026

PREREQUISITES


  • A PSX DESR Console
  • A memory card with FMCB or PSBBL installed on it.
  • An ATA Express from PhenomMod
  • A MicroSD Card/MicroSD Express Card
  • A USB Drive in Fat32 format
  • A PC

Guide


  1. Carefully install the ATA Express with SD Card into your PSX
  2. Download the re-install tool for your console version:
  3. Extract it to the root of your USB drive
  4. Boot your FMCB / PSBBL Memory Card into a uLaunchELF variant
  5. Browse to mass:/ and launch HDDTOOL.ELF
  6. Come back an hour later or so and the system will have rebooted. You'll need to remove your Memory Card and turn off, then back on, the machine.
  7. It should boot into the XMB.
  8. You'll likely be missing the channels (including the DV channel on 7500/7700) in the TV section. To get them back, go through the setup wizard (the egg cracking icon) from the settings section.
